Since its introduction in 1952, the Les Paul has achieved mythical status, and the Gibson Les Paul Traditional carries on that legacy. Maple-topped mahogany delivers a balanced combination of warmth and brightness that's enhanced beautifully by a set of vintage-inspired Burstbucker pickups. On top of that, historically hand wired circuitry infuses this guitar with an unmistakable sonic appeal. When you hit the stage, all eyes will be on you, thanks to the Les Paul Traditional's stunning AA-grade maple top. Vintage-style keystone tuners and a meaty rounded neck profile complete the package.
